
Technical Notes |
|
This technical note provides information about installing and running Reflection 2011 or 2008 products on Windows XP.
Reflection 2011 and 2008 are certified and optimized for Windows 7. These Reflection products also support Windows XP (and Windows Server 2003).
For the best product performance and user experience, see Technical Note 1939 to help determine which product family is appropriate for your particular workstation and host environments.
When you run the Reflection installer (setup.exe), the wizard determines whether certain required system components are present, and will automatically install them if necessary. This prerequisite software is distributed with Reflection:
Windows Vista already includes .NET 3.0 and a later MSI version. On Windows XP, installation time may be longer if the prerequisite system software needs to be installed.
To reduce installation time, temporarily disable anti-virus software real-time scanning features.
Reflection 2011 and 2008 are built with Microsoft .NET technology. When launching any .NET application, a number of factors can affect startup time, such as hardware capabilities (as described in Technical Note 2324).
To reduce startup time of the Reflection Workspace frame, Reflection 2011 R1 and Reflection 2008 R1 Service Pack 1 (SP1) include performance enhancements that optimize assembly loading. Depending on the environment and application usage, cold startup time for the Workspace may be reduced up to 50%.
The original Reflection 2008 R1 release also includes the pre-loader and NGEN improvements described in the next section.
To reduce the startup time of Reflection for IBM 2007 on Windows XP systems, the following additional approaches are available. Note: Reflection 2011 and 2008 already include the following features.
To improve Reflection 2007 cold start time on Windows XP, pre-loader functionality is included in Service Pack 3. After the service pack is applied, a portion of Reflection for IBM 2007 (the Workspace) goes through the JIT compiling process at boot time. Depending on the environment, application cold startup time may be reduced up to 35-50%.
The Microsoft .NET Native Image Generator utility (Ngen.exe) pre-compiles the application at install time, slightly improving the warm and cold start times.
A hotfix can be applied as an MSP patch to an Administrative Installation of Reflection 2007 prior to application deployment. For more information on applying a patch to an Administrative Installation, see Technical Note 2255.
The pre-loader and NGEN fixes can be combined. In some Windows XP system configurations, this may provide the best cold and warm startup performance. Reflection 2011 and 2008 already include both startup performance improvements.